Nick McWilliams reporting – With further Mosquito pools coming back positive in Tuscarawas County, further spraying will commence this week.

The latest positive pools, located in Wayne Township and the village of Zoar, were recently identified by the Ohio Department of Health who notified the Tuscarawas County Health Department.

Spraying has been scheduled for Wednesday in the township and Thursday for the village.

Weather permitting, spraying is scheduled to start at 8 p.m. each night.

Residents with respiratory conditions or those with other related medical conditions should stay indoors. The spray will dissipate after a short period.

To be added to the do-not-spray-list, dial (330) 343-5550.

For most people, West Nile infection will lead to no symptoms, but more severe cases can cause fever, headache, neck stiffness, disorientation, or even tremors, convulsions, coma, or paralysis in the most severe cases.
